Following diagnosis, the next significant action typically includes medication. Nevertheless, getting a prescription is just half the fight; the real fine-tuning takes place during a procedure called &amp;lt;strong&amp;gt; titration&amp;lt;/strong&amp;gt;. &am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; For adults balancing careers, relationships, and day-to-day obligations, understanding the titration process is important for accomplishing the very best healing outcomes.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; What is ADHD Medication Titration?&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Titration is the organized procedure of changing the dosage of a medication to discover the optimum balance in between optimum sign relief and minimal side impacts. &am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Because every adult metabolizes medications in a different way-- and brain chemistry differs extremely from person to person-- there is no &amp;quot;one-size-fits-all&amp;quot; beginning dose for ADHD medications. Psychiatrists and specialized specialists start patients on a low &amp;lt;a href=&amp;quot;https://nova-wiki.win/index.php/10_Life_Lessons_We_Can_Learn_From_What_Does_Dose_Titration_Mean&amp;quot;&amp;gt;&amp;lt;strong&amp;gt;&amp;lt;em&amp;gt;ADHD titration guide&amp;lt;/em&amp;gt;&amp;lt;/strong&amp;gt;&amp;lt;/a&amp;gt; dose and gradually boost (or occasionally reduction) it over several weeks or months.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;h3&amp;gt; The Two Main Categories of ADHD Medications&amp;lt;/h3&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Before diving into the titration schedule, it helps to comprehend what is being adjusted. ADHD medications generally fall under 2 categories:&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;ol&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;strong&amp;gt; Stimulants:&amp;lt;/strong&amp;gt; These are the most typically prescribed medications (e.g., methylphenidate and amphetamine-based items). They work quickly, frequently within days, making the titration process fairly fast.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t;&amp;lt;li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;strong&amp;gt; Non-Stimulants:&amp;lt;/strong&amp;gt; These medications (e.g., atomoxetine, guanfacine) take longer to develop in the system-- often several weeks-- meaning the titration process is much slower and more steady.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t;&amp;lt;/ol&amp;gt;&am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; The Typical Titration Journey&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; While every physician has a slightly different procedure, adult ADHD titration normally &amp;lt;a href=&amp;quot;https://iris-wiki.win/index.php/5_Lessons_You_Can_Learn_From_Titration_ADHD_Medications&amp;quot;&amp;gt;ADHD med titration in the UK&amp;lt;/a&amp;gt; follows a predictable timeline. &am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;h3&amp;gt; Phase 1: Baseline and the Starting Dose&amp;lt;/h3&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; The recommending clinician will examine the client&#039;s medical history, high blood pressure, heart rate, and lifestyle before prescribing the most affordable readily available restorative dosage. The objective of week one is rarely symptom removal; rather, it is to keep track of how the body endures the substance.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;h3&amp;gt; Phase 2: Gradual Increments&amp;lt;/h3&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; If the beginning dose is well-tolerated however provides inadequate symptom relief, the clinician will increase the dosage at arranged intervals (typically every 5 to 14 days for stimulants). &am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;h3&amp;gt; Phase 3: Finding the &amp;quot;Sweet Spot&amp;quot;&amp;lt;/h3&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; The ideal dose is reached when the client experiences a noticeable improvement in executive function, psychological stability, and focus, without disruptive negative effects like jitteriness, extreme sleeping disorders, or hunger loss.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;iframe  src=&amp;quot;https://www.youtube.com/embed/ovU2lZrRsCE&amp;quot; width=&amp;quot;560&amp;quot; height=&amp;quot;315&amp;quot; style=&amp;quot;border: none;&amp;quot; allowfullscreen=&amp;quot;&amp;quot; &amp;gt;&amp;lt;/iframe&amp;gt;&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; What to Expect: A Sample Adult Titration Schedule&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; The table listed below shows a generalized, theoretical titration timeline for a short-acting or long-acting stimulant medication in an adult client. Talk about whether a switch to extended-release is required.&am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Challenges Adults Face During Titration&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Titrating ADHD medication as a grownup features special challenges compared to youth diagnosis. Adults frequently handle complex schedules and high-stress environments while looking for their baseline.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;ul&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;strong&amp;gt; Juggling Side Effects at Work:&amp;lt;/strong&amp;gt; Temporary negative effects like dry mouth, moderate stress and anxiety, or appetite suppression can hinder expert efficiency.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t;&amp;lt;li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;strong&amp;gt; Impatience:&amp;lt;/strong&amp;gt; Adults naturally desire instant remedy for long-lasting struggles, making the slow, methodical rate of titration frustrating.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t;&amp;lt;li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;strong&amp;gt; Lifestyle Variables:&amp;lt;/strong&amp;gt; Hormonal variations, caffeine consumption, sleep deprivation, and tension can imitate or intensify ADHD signs, confusing the titration information.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t;&amp;lt;/ul&amp;gt;&amp;lt;h3&amp;gt; Tips for a Successful Titration Period&amp;lt;/h3&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; To help the recommending physician make accurate changes, grownups must embrace an active tracking role throughout this duration.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;ul&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;strong&amp;gt; Keep a Daily Journal:&amp;lt;/strong&amp;gt; Note the time medication was taken, performance levels, state of mind stability, sleep quality, and any physical adverse effects.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t;&amp;lt;li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;strong&amp;gt; Limitation Caffeine:&amp;lt;/strong&amp;gt; High quantities of coffee or energy drinks integrated with recently introduced stimulants can trigger anxiety and raised heart rates, skewing your understanding of the medication&#039;s effectiveness.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t;&amp;lt;li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;strong&amp;gt; Keep Open Communication:&amp;lt;/strong&amp;gt; Report both positive modifications and unfavorable negative effects quickly. Do not wait on the scheduled follow-up visit if severe side impacts take place.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t;&amp;lt;li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;strong&amp;gt; Keep In Mind Non-Medication Strategies:&amp;lt;/strong&amp;gt; Medication assists develop the &amp;quot;time out&amp;quot; needed to use coping mechanisms, however it does not treat ADHD. Continue using planners, pointers, and treatment together with medication.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t;&amp;lt;/ul&amp;gt;&amp;lt;h2&amp;gt;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)&amp;lt;/h2&amp;gt;&amp;lt;h3&amp;gt; 1. The length of time does the ADHD titration procedure consider adults?&amp;lt;/h3&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; For stimulants, titration normally takes anywhere from 4 to 8 weeks, depending on how quickly the body adjusts and how numerous dose changes are required. Non-stimulants can take 8 to 12 weeks or longer to completely evaluate because they take time to reach steady-state blood levels.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;img  src=&amp;quot;https://www.iampsychiatry.uk/wp-content/uploads/2023/09/iampsychiatry-logo-wide.png&amp;quot; style=&amp;quot;max-width:500px;height:auto;&amp;quot; &amp;gt;&amp;lt;/img&amp;gt;&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;h3&amp;gt; 2. How do I know when I&#039;ve reached the right dosage?&amp;lt;/h3&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; The best dosage is normally characterized by a feeling of &amp;quot;peaceful&amp;quot; in the mind, improved ability to begin and complete tasks, much better psychological guideline, and an absence of extreme negative effects. It shouldn&#039;t seem like a significant &amp;quot;high&amp;quot; or artificial rush; rather, it must feel like you are naturally handling your day better.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;h3&amp;gt; 3. What takes place if the medication quits working after titration?&amp;lt;/h3&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Tolerance can establish with time, &amp;lt;a href=&amp;quot;https://rapid-wiki.win/index.php/Where_Do_You_Think_ADHD_Titration_Cost_Be_1_Year_From_In_The_Near_Future%3F&amp;quot;&amp;gt;private ADHD titration appointment&amp;lt;/a&amp;gt; or life changes (such as increased stress or weight changes) can change how your body processes the medication. If a stable dose suddenly stops working, consult your psychiatrist-- do not modify your dose individually. They may advise a quick &amp;quot;drug holiday&amp;quot; (with medical supervision) or a dosage modification.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;h3&amp;gt; 4. Are negative effects throughout titration typical?&amp;lt;/h3&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Mild side results-- such as decreased appetite, dry mouth, mild headaches, or slight sleeping disorders-- prevail throughout the very first couple of days of a dose increase. Nevertheless, severe negative effects like chest discomfort, heart palpitations, extreme anxiety, or hallucinations require instant medical attention and discontinuation of the drug under a medical professional&#039;s guidance.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t;&amp;lt;p&amp;gt; The titration process needs perseverance, self-awareness, and close cooperation with a doctor.
